The Redwalls
are a two-member rock band from Deerfield, Illinois, in suburban Chicago.

History
Formed in 2001 by brothers Logan and Justin Baren, The Redwalls were originally a
British Invasion-inspired cover band dubbed The Pages. Still in high school, singer/guitarist Logan, his bassist brother Justin, lead guitarist Andrew Langer, and drummer Jordan Kozer played their first show at the local jazz club Pops for Champagne.
[1] Soon after, The Pages began writing original material and earned a regular booking at the local
Evanston club Nevin's Live, with the venue's booking manager Mitchell Marlow, who eventually quit his post to manage the band full-time.
[1] With the help of Marlow's longtime friend and former
Wilco drummer
Ken Coomer, the Pages' demo recording made its way to
Capitol Records' A&R Julian Raymond, and while in the midst of working on their debut
LP for the Chicago-based
indie label Undertow, the band signed to Capitol in mid-2003. The band changed their name to The Redwalls at the label's request due to a conflict regarding an earlier Capitol signing known as
Pages, who were better known as
Mr. Mister.
[1] The band finished recording in 2003, however after completing sessions for the album, Kozer quit the group to attend college and Ben Greeno signed on to play drums. The Redwalls' debut album
Universal Blues,
was later released on
November 18 2003.
Nearly two years after
Universal Blues
the band would release their second studio album (first under
Capitol Records), titled
De Nova,
on
June 21 2005. Shortly after, The Redwalls were invited to join
Oasis on their Summer 2005
UK tour and were also featured at
Lollapalooza in
2005 &
2006.
[4] In 2007, The Redwalls finished recording material for their third studio album, however before its release, the band was dropped from Capitol Records. They quickly signed with indie label
MAD Dragon Records and their album
The Redwalls
was later released on
October 23 2007. In addition, their song "Build a Bridge" was featured on an
AT&T commercial. By 2008, the band had achieved moderate success and began their highly successful US tour, which culminated with performances on "
The Late Show with David Letterman" and "
The Tonight Show with Jay Leno" on
April 10 2008.
[4] In the latter part of
2008, The Redwalls once again began touring in the UK, this time supporting
The Zutons. However, lead guitarist Andrew Langer, as well as drummer Rob Jensen, left the group to focus on other musical projects.
The Redwalls released their debut
UK single "Memories" on
January 5 2009.
